Bein' only 61, I was a few years behind you, but the term was very much
current in the late '50s.
Then, as now, I kinda figured it was a term of art, that is, a made-up
expression to convey the concept. Reason was, I don't think I ever heard
"3/4" without it being followed immediately by "race:" "3/4 race." Since the
next step up was "full race" it always seemed that 3/4 race was just a
convenient handle for something between a street grind and full race.
